New Zealand’s beauty and its many volcanos are a result of the Pacific Ring of Fire. A volcanic fault line that is also responsible for frequent earthquakes that our buildings, roads and infrastructure are all designed to survive.
New Zealand’s engineers don’t design in case of an earthquake — they design for them, because they happen all the time.
The same is true for our outdoor fireplaces. They are engineered to survive the worst conditions the earth has to throw at them. High winds, rough terrain, lots of ground movement.
The first Flare outdoor fireplace was made over twenty years ago. It’s still standing today.
New Zealand has two islands, cleverly named the North and South Islands. Flare Outdoor Fireplaces is located in the Bay of Plenty, a coastal North Island region. As the name implies, there is plenty. Plenty of sun, plenty of rain and the perfect temperature to grow lots of everything. Trees, grass and kiwifruit — the reason our little town is also known as The Kiwifruit Capital of The World.
It’s also the perfect place to make concrete. Not too hot, so the concrete doesn’t go hard before we can pour it. Not too cold, so it doesn’t take ages to set. Almost all year round we have the perfect temperature to make fireplaces, and we’re able to pour and reset our concrete moulds several times a week.
